Using 3.8.4 PL 1 I installed it, but couldn't see permissions in usergroups manager until I realize the bitfields files I uploaded were not being "seen" by vBulletin (I sent then using SCP -- you will face the same if your server use SFTP protocol). All you need to do is apply chmod 644 in the 3 files uploaded to ./includes/xml/ Marked as installed and nominated! |
